Poke is a traditional Hawaiian dish that Polynesians were making hundreds of years before any outside contact. Traditional Poke is made of cubed raw fish, sea salt, seaweed & crushed kukui nuts – it’s eaten on it’s own as a snack or appetizer. The evolved version that most people are familiar with, the Poke Bowl is heavily influenced by Japanese cuisine, like many local dishes in Hawaii – Japanese immigrants contributed heavily to Hawaii’s culinary melting pot. It became raw fish, marinated in various Japanese ingredients such as soy sauce and sesame oil served over rice.

Ingredients

  • 10 oz Sashimi-Grade Salmon or Tuna, cut into bite sized cubes & divided in half
  • 2 Servings of Rice, I use Japanese Short Grain Rice
  • Furikake Seasoning

SHOYU MARINADE for 5oz of fish:

  • 1 Tablespoon Japanese Soy Sauce
  • ½ Teaspoon Sesame Oil
  • ½ Teaspoon Roasted Sesame Seeds
  • 1 Green Onion, chopped
  • ¼ Small Sweet Onion, thinly sliced (optional)

SPICY MAYO for 5oz of fish:

Method

  • 1)

    For the Shoyu Marinade, in a bowl, combine 1 Tablespoon Japanese Soy Sauce, ½ Teaspoon Sesame Oil, ¼ Teaspoon Trader Joe’s Chili Onion Crunch, Roasted Sesame Seeds, chopped Green Onions, sliced Maui Onio, 5 oz of cubed Salmon and toss to combine. Place into the refrigerator while you prep the other ingredients.

  • 2)

    For Spicy Mayo, in a bowl, combine 1 Tablespoon Kewpie Mayonnaise, 1 Teaspoon Sweet Chili Sauce, ¼ Teaspoon Sriracha , ¼ Teaspoon La-Yu Chili Oil, a pinch of Sea Salt, chopped Green Onions, taste and season with more salt if needed. You can add a little more Sriracha if you want it spicier. Add 5 oz of cubed Salmon and toss to combine. Place into the refrigerator while you prep the other ingredients.

  • 3)

    Place rice into two serving bowls and sprinkle with Furikake Seasoning. Top the rice bowls with Shoyu Salmon, Spicy Mayo Salmon, Cucumber, Avocado, Radishes, Edamame and any other preferred toppings. Enjoy!
